#4da926 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4da926 is composed of 30.2% red, 66.3%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 77.5%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 102.1 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 40.6%. #4da926 color hex could be obtained by blending #9aff4c with #005300.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#4da926

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040902 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4da926

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#676966 is the less saturated color, while #40c906 is the most saturated one.
